一、环境准备与前置条件
在iOS设备上安装非官方应用分发工具前,需完成以下基础配置:
- 系统版本要求:设备需运行iOS 14.0及以上版本(部分工具可能要求更高版本)
- 网络环境:建议使用稳定Wi-Fi连接,避免使用代理或VPN服务
- 存储空间:确保设备剩余存储空间≥500MB
- 备份策略:重要数据建议提前备份至云端或本地存储设备
典型应用场景包括:
- 企业内部应用分发
- 开发者测试环境搭建
- 自定义应用生态构建
二、核心安装流程详解
2.1 设备信任配置
- 进入「设置」→「通用」→「设备管理」(部分系统版本显示为「描述文件与设备管理」)
- 在企业级应用列表中找到待信任的开发者证书(通常显示为「Untrusted Enterprise Developer」)
- 点击证书后选择「信任XXX开发者」,在系统弹窗中确认操作
⚠️ 注意事项:若未找到对应证书,需检查:
- 安装包是否完整下载
- 设备日期时间设置是否正确
- 是否已清除浏览器缓存
2.2 安装包获取与验证
- 通过官方渠道获取安装包(建议使用HTTPS协议传输)
- 验证文件完整性:
# 示例:使用shasum命令验证文件哈希值(需连接电脑操作)shasum -a 256 /path/to/installer.ipa
- 检查文件扩展名是否为.ipa(iOS应用包标准格式)
2.3 激活码使用流程
- 启动安装工具后,进入「许可证管理」界面
- 在输入框粘贴获取的24位字母数字混合激活码
- 点击「验证」按钮,系统将执行以下校验:
- 激活码有效期检查
- 设备UUID绑定验证
- 网络授权状态确认
💡 优化建议:
- 复制激活码时建议使用系统剪贴板而非第三方工具
- 若验证失败,可尝试重启设备后重试
- 同一激活码通常仅支持3台设备激活
2.4 应用安装与桌面图标生成
- 在工具主界面选择「安装应用」功能
- 从文件管理器选择已验证的.ipa文件
- 配置安装选项:
- 是否创建桌面快捷方式
- 是否允许后台刷新
- 通知权限设置
- 点击「开始安装」后,系统将显示安装进度条
典型安装耗时参考:
| 应用体积 | 安装时间 |
|————-|————-|
| <100MB | 15-30秒 |
| 100-500MB | 30-90秒 |
| >500MB | 90-180秒 |
三、常见问题解决方案
3.1 安装失败处理
现象:进度条卡在90%不动
解决方案:
- 检查设备存储空间是否充足
- 确认安装包是否完整无损坏
- 尝试更换网络环境(如从Wi-Fi切换至4G)
- 重启设备后重试
3.2 信任配置失效
现象:安装后应用无法打开,提示”未受信任的企业级开发者”
解决方案:
- 重新进入「设置」→「通用」→「设备管理」
- 找到对应证书并再次点击「信任」
- 若证书已过期,需联系分发方更新证书
3.3 激活码异常处理
现象:提示”激活码已使用”或”无效激活码”
排查步骤:
- 确认输入是否正确(注意区分大小写)
- 检查激活码是否已绑定其他设备
- 联系分发方查询激活码状态
- 确认当前设备系统时间是否准确
四、高级配置技巧
4.1 多设备管理
- 在工具设置中启用「设备管理」功能
- 通过二维码扫描快速添加新设备
- 可远程推送安装任务至指定设备
4.2 批量安装实现
# 示例:使用自动化脚本实现批量安装(需连接电脑)#!/bin/bashDEVICE_UDID="your_device_udid"IPA_PATH="/path/to/app.ipa"# 使用ideviceinstaller工具(需提前安装)ideviceinstaller -u $DEVICE_UDID -i $IPA_PATH
4.3 安全加固建议
- 定期更新分发工具至最新版本
- 避免在公共网络环境下进行敏感操作
- 启用设备锁屏密码与生物识别验证
- 定期检查已安装应用的权限设置
五、卸载与清理指南
-
标准卸载:
- 长按应用图标直至抖动
- 点击「×」按钮确认删除
- 进入「设置」→「通用」→「iPhone存储空间」清理残留文件
-
彻底清理:
# 示例:使用命令行工具清理缓存(需越狱环境)rm -rf /var/mobile/Containers/Data/Application/*
⚠️ 非越狱设备请勿尝试此操作
-
证书移除:
- 进入「设置」→「通用」→「设备管理」
- 选择对应证书点击「删除应用」
通过本文的详细指导,用户可系统掌握iOS非越狱环境下的应用分发工具安装全流程。建议在实际操作前仔细阅读各步骤说明,遇到问题时优先参考常见问题解决方案部分。对于企业级用户,建议结合移动设备管理(MDM)方案实现更高效的设备管控。